Opinião de um especialista: SQL Server 2017 X SQL Server 2019
O #arbitano Rafael Cuesta, um dos nossos incríveis especialistas de dados, deu sua opinião de heavy user sobre o SQL Server 2017 X SQL Server 2019. Veja o que nosso especialista tem a falar sobre o assunto:
O SQL Server 2019 chegou com novidades importantíssimas para a transformação digital pela qual as empresas estão passando. Conheça as funcionalidades que vão te mostrar as enormes vantagens de migrar do 2017 para o 2019.
2017
O SQL Server 2017 trouxe excelentes melhorias na época do seu lançamento, onde destaco Automatic Plan Correction, que utiliza o Query Store para corrigir a instabilidade de planos de execução automaticamente. Também trouxe o Adaptive Query Processing, muito útil para operações batch (como as dos índices columnstore – galera do BI, corre aqui!). Há também importantes melhorias na replicação, onde a Microsoft tornou possível proteger um banco de dados distribution remoto em um Availability Group. Mas só no CU6 – aqui vemos a importância de ambientes sempre atualizados. O valor das licenças é praticamente o mesmo para o 2017 e o 2019.
Novas features 2019
A principal novidade do SQL Server 2019 é a feature Big Data Clusters. Ela chega para facilitar a implementação de clusters SQL, Spark e containters HDFS escaláveis rodando em Kubernetes. Os componentes são interligados, agregando valor com dados estruturados ou não-estruturados numa mesma plataforma, sendo acessado com T-SQL e Spark.
O Adaptive Query Processing agora é Intelligent Query Processing, aumentando ainda mais a qualidade dos planos de execução:

Accelerated Database Recovery
Esta feature é especial quando tratamos de disponibilidade pois, num caso de recovery da base que muitas vezes nos deixa no escuro quanto ao tempo de finalização para processar rollbacks e commits, agora o tempo foi drasticamente reduzido e sem nenhum efeito colateral! Ele trabalha em 3 fases: Análise, Redo e Undo.
Resumable Index Operations
Agora você pode parar um rebuild no meio de sua execução sem perder o que já foi feito! Você já teve dores de cabeça quando previu uma janela de manutenção menor do que o que o índice precisava? Agora você pode pará-lo, continuar com sua produção retomar o índice na próxima janela.
SQL Server 2019: Aprovado!
Estas são algumas das principais características dos SQL Servers 2017 e 2019, lembrando que tudo que há no 2017 existe no 2019 e ainda melhor. Recomendo totalmente o planejamento e adoção da nova versão com os devidos testes de infra, aplicação e usuários finais.
Precisa de ajuda no upgrade da versão? Fale com a Arbit, nós somos especialistas em dados!